25a1e12cf3 Support multiple disks in qemu
This changes the CLI specification for disks, as it needs to be able to
be repeated.

```
linuxkit run qemu -disk name,size=1G,format=qcow2 ...
```

Options may be omitted.

Currently other local backends may not support multiple disks, but this
can be added in future. Code for cloud backends has not changed as the
disk support is specific to the platform.
